The True Cost of London Holidays (Based on Recent Data)
One common concern among would-be travellers is cost — so let’s break down real figures for a typical London journey:
2. Budgeting Your London Travel
London’s reputation for being expensive is well known, but careful planning and smart booking can deliver great value:
- Daily Budgets — Budget travellers can manage on £50–£70 per day, while mid-range visitors usually budget £120–£180 per day.
- Accommodation — Hostels may cost £25–£40/night and three-star hotels around £90–£150/night.
- Attraction Fees — Entry fees for top sights like the Tower of London or the London Eye typically range between £30–£40 per site; meanwhile, many museums remain free.
Tip: For families or groups planning a full London itinerary, passes like the London Pass or the Go City London Explorer Pass can drastically reduce combined admission costs and help manage your trip budget effectively.
Real-World Travel Costs from India
For travellers departing from India — a key market for Holiday Explorers — actual trip costs have been tracked and collated:
3. Typical London Trip Cost Breakdown
According to recent travel cost analyses:
- Round-Trip Flights from India to London: Approximately ₹45,000 to ₹70,000 for economy class tickets (peak season could be higher).
- Accommodation for 7 Nights: Budget stay ₹21,000 – ₹42,000; 3-star hotel ₹42,000 – ₹70,000; Luxury ₹84,000 – ₹1,75,000.
- Transport & Sightseeing: Oyster Card for travel, costing roughly £42.70 for a weekly travelcard — or around ₹4,500 — makes all zones accessible.
- Food & Miscellaneous: Cheap eats can cost ₹300-600 per meal, whereas mid-range restaurants can be ₹800-1,500.
Summed up, a 7-day budget-friendly London holidays for a traveller from India typically falls between ₹84,000 – ₹1,14,000, excluding personal shopping and premium experiences.
Strategies to Stretch Your Travel Budget Further
Smart travel planning can make London holidays more affordable without compromising on experiences:
4. Insider Tips for Cost-Effective Travel
- Oyster Card Advantage: Use London’s transport card for bus and Tube access across zones — cheaper than single-trip tickets.
- Free Attractions: Many top museums don’t charge entry, so curate your itinerary around free experiences and only pay for premium sights.
- Attraction Pass Saves: Use bundled passes that consolidate entry fees to significant savings.
- Off-Peak Travel: Visiting outside peak seasons (late winter or early spring) can yield cheaper flights and hotel deals.
